Method of prevention and treatment of peptic ulcers
-
, (2008/06/13)
Disclosed is a method for prophylactic and therapeutic treatment of peptic ulcers which comprises the administration of a pharmaceutical composition containing a compound of the formula STR1 or a pharmaceutically acceptable salt thereon, wherein R1 and R2 are independently hydrogen, lower alkyl, halo, trifluoromethyl, amino, lower alkyl amino, lower acylamino, cyano, aryl, aryl/lower alkylene, nitro, lower alkynyl, lower alkenyl, lower alkyl sulfinyl, lower alkyl sulfonyl, lower alkoxycarbonyl, carboxyl, lower alkoxy, lower alkanoyl, or lower alkenoyl, Y is oxygen, sulfur, nitrogen or R3 N wherein R3 is hydrogen, lower alkyl, alkenyl, alkynyl, aryl, aralkyl, acyl, aminolakyl, or carboxyalkyl, Z is oxygen, sulfur or nitrogen, X is cyano, carbalkoxyl, carboxyl, formuloximino, tetrazolyl, carbalkoxyalky or caboxyalkyl, and m is 0 or 1, in admixture or in association with a pharmaceutically acceptable carrier.
Certain 1,3-oxazolo[4,5H]quinolines useful as anti-allergy agents
-
, (2008/06/13)
New quinoline compound, and the corresponding 1,2-; 1,3-; and 1,4-benzodiazines, the quinoline compounds being of the formula: STR1 and salts thereof, wherein R1 and R2 are independently hydrogen, lower alkyl, halo, trifluoromethyl, amino, lower alkyl amino, lower acylamino, cyano, aryl, aryl/lower alkylene, nitro, lower alkynyl, lower alkenyl, lower alkyl sulfinyl, lower alkyl sulfonyl, lower alkoxycarbonyl, carboxyl, lower alkoxy, lower alkanoyl, or lower alkenoyl, Y is oxygen, sulfur, nitrogen or R3 N wherein R3 is hydrogen, lower alkyl, alkenyl, alkynyl, aryl, aralkyl, acyl, aminoalkyl, or carboxyalkyl, Z is oxygen, sulfur or nitrogen, X is cyano, carbalkoxyl, carboxyl, formyloximino, tetrazolyl, carbalkoxyalkyl or carboxyalkyl, and m is 0 or 1, are useful as medicinals, especially for treatment of asthma, and/or as intermediates in the preparation of compounds useful for treating asthma.
A SIMPLE ONE-STEP SYNTHESIS OF ALKYL BENZAZOL-2-CARBOXYLATES
Musser, J. H.,Hudec, T. T.,Bailey, K.
, p. 947 - 954 (2007/10/02)
A simple one-step synthesis of alkyl benzazol-2-carboxylates employing alkyl trialkoxyacetate is described.
